Stopping Spam Calls: A Guide to Ringless Voicemail Blocking

Are you tired of those pesky ringless voicemail messages piling up on your phone? These automated voice messages, also known as robotexts, can be a real nuisance, leaving unwanted recordings without even ringing. But don't worry, there are ways to combat these intrusive calls and reclaim your peace of mind.

  • First and foremost, you can disable the ability for unknown callers to leave voicemails on your phone. Check your phone's settings menu to find this option.
  • Consider using|Try a dedicated call blocking app. These apps analyze incoming calls and can effectively block spam callers.
  • Another effective solution is to register your phone number with the National Do Not Call Registry. While this won't block all ringless voicemails, it will help decrease the amount of telemarketing calls you receive.

By utilizing these strategies, you can significantly reduce the number of unwanted ringless voicemails and enjoy a more peaceful phone experience.

The Silent Invasion: Understanding Ringless Voicemail

Ringless voicemail, a stealthy new technique of communication, is rapidly gaining in popularity. This technology allows individuals to deliver voice messages directly to a recipient's voicemail without calling their phone.

As a result, recipients are often unaware that they have received a message until they check their voicemail inbox. This lack of notification can result in missed calls and important information being overlooked.

Moreover, ringless voicemail can be abused for unwanted purposes. Malicious actors may use this method to impersonate to be legitimate companies in an attempt to deceive unsuspecting victims.
